The Foundation is a 501(c)(3) non-profit, charitable organization dedicated to supporting research into causes and treatment of developmental disabilities and support of programs for and training of persons with developmental disabilities.  The Foundation financially supports PARC, Special Olympics of Pinellas County, Louise Graham Regeneration Center and the Civitan International Research Center.  CIRC is an arm of the University of Alabama Hospital in Birmingham, where they are doing cutting-edge development for treatment and prevention of diseases such as Autism and Alzheimer’s.  The Foundation also funds scholarships through the Pinellas Education Foundation and the St Petersburg College Foundation to promote education in our community.

The St Petersburg Civitan Foundation operates the Civitan Beach House in Indian Shores FL as the source for fundraising.

The St. Petersburg Civitan Club collects dues on behalf of the members and coordinates the charitable volunteer activities of the members.

All members of the St. Petersburg Civitan Club are also members of the Foundation.  Both entities have their own Board of Directors.
